FPGA & CPLD Components: A Designer's Guide

Understanding configurable component architecture is critical for optimized FPGA and CPLD development. Standard building blocks feature Configurable Logic Blocks (CLBs) or Functionally Programmable Logic Block (FPLBs) which house lookup arrays and latches, coupled with programmable interconnect lines. CPLDs generally utilize sum-of-products configuration positioned in programmable array blocks, while FPGAs feature a more granular structure with many smaller CLBs. Thorough consideration of these basic elements during a development cycle leads to robust and efficient solutions.

Analog Signal Chain Design for FPGA Applications

Designing an reliable analog signal chain for FPGA applications presents unique difficulties . Careful selection of components – including op-amps, filters such as high-pass , analog-to-digital converters or ADCs, and signal conditioning circuits – is critical to achieve desired performance. Noise performance, dynamic range, linearity, and bandwidth must be thoroughly evaluated and optimized to minimize impact on digital signal processing. Furthermore, interface matching between analog front-end and the FPGA requires attention to impedance, voltage levels, and timing constraints.

  • Consider offset reduction techniques
  • Address power consumption trade-offs
  • Ensure adequate grounding and shielding
